How to exit Zoiper?

+1 vote

I have installed deb64 package on Ubuntu 16.04, the app works well, but I can't make it exit. The "X" button at the top of Zoiper window just minimizes it, right click on sidebar and choosing "exit" from the menu does the same. There is no exit option anywhere else in the app. The only way I was able to exit was to open the terminal and type "killlall zoiper", but it doesn't seem to be user friendly enough.

Try disabling "Minimize on close" from Zoiper -> Settings -> Look and Feel
